Care happens across shifts. A dressing schedule changes on Tuesday morning and the weekend caregiver needs to know. Right now that message goes out as a group text, a sticky note, or a personal email - and the moment a client's name is in it, it is somewhere it should not be.
Secure Messaging keeps those conversations inside careplans.com, alongside the records they refer to. Staff can name a client, link the conversation to that client's chart, and know the whole exchange stays with the people who need it.
Messages never leave careplans.com and are readable only by the people in the conversation - so staff can be specific instead of writing around who they mean.
Tag a conversation with a client and it carries their name from then on. No more guessing which resident a three-week-old message was about.
Everyone included sees the whole exchange, replies and all - so the answer does not end up in one person's phone.

Staff can choose to be emailed when a message arrives. That email says only that something is waiting, with a link to sign in.
It never contains the subject, the message, or a client's name - so nothing sensitive ends up sitting in a personal inbox, on a phone lock screen, or in a mailbox shared by the whole office.
The same inbox is a direct line to careplans.com. Staff can ask a question about the software without leaving the page they are working on, and the conversation stays private to them - not visible to the rest of the account.
